4.1.2

Actuator Adjustment

After installing the cables, proper adjustment is critical for overall
system performance. This section will describe how to adjust the
shift and throttle cables. Be sure to review and understand the
installation goals for each section before proceeding.

4.1.2.1 Shift Adjustment

Successful installation and adjustment of the shift cables should
accomplish the following goals:
• To have shift cables adjusted so the neutral position of the actuator
represents the neutral position of the engine shift linkage.
• To set the stroke length to achieve full engagement of gear without
interfering with the physical shift linkage limit.
• To have both gears fully disengage when returned to neutral.
Procedure
1. Turn ignition on but do not start engines.
2. Navigate to Dealer Menu > Initial Setup > Shift & Throttle >
Adjust Port Shift Actuator.
3. While an assistant spins the port engine prop by hand, use the
control lever to put the port engine into forward gear. Check that
the gear engages fully.
4. If the gear does not fully engage, increase the Forward Stroke
Parameter by 1mm at a time, press Save, and repeat the test
until gear engagement is satisfactory.
5. Repeat steps 3 and 4 in reverse gear, this time adjusting the
Reverse Stroke parameter.
6. Verify that the engine returns to neutral properly from both forward
and reverse gear. The propeller must freewheel in neutral. If
it doesn't, adjust the actuator-side rod end until the neutral
position is correct.
7. Tighten the rod end lock nut (refer to the i7X00 installation manual).
You will need to apply Loctite
this after verifying performance in the sea trial.
8. Repeat this procedure for the starboard shift actuator.
4.1.2.2 Shift Adjustment
Successful installation and adjustment of the throttle cables should
accomplish the following goals:
• To have throttle cables adjusted evenly so the engines start to rev
up at the same time given the same throttle (lever) position.
• To have the throttle always return to idle when the lever(s) are
moved to idle.
• To have minimal lever travel before engines rev up.
• To set the stroke length so that wide open throttle (WOT) is
achieved without unnecessarythrottle cable movement.
